More Info:

A redhead with striking good looks, hypersensitive and outrageously talented - Jutta Hipp quickly became an object of attention in the early 1950s. She got to know all the jazz pioneers of the day: Emil and Albert Mangelsdorff, Joki Freund - and above all Hans Koller, whose admiration of Lester Young had a profound influence on her own performance style.
